Michel Ducaroy, born on November 4th, 1925, in Lyon, France, was a visionary French designer who left an indelible mark on the world of furniture design. Raised in a family deeply entrenched in the realm of design and craftsmanship, Ducaroy’s upbringing fostered a profound appreciation for innovation and creativity.
Ducaroy’s journey into the world of design began with his formal education in sculpture at the École Supérieure Nationale des Beaux Arts de Lyon. This academic foundation provided him with the artistic prowess and technical skills that would later define his distinctive design aesthetic.
In 1952, Ducaroy embarked on his professional journey by launching his own design studio. However, it was his collaboration with the Roset family, beginning in 1954, that would catapult him to prominence in the world of furniture design. Joining forces with Ligne Roset, located in the Ain region of France, Ducaroy pioneered the use of cutting-edge synthetic materials such as foam, thermoformed plastics, and quilted textiles in his designs.
Ducaroy’s crowning achievement came in 1973 with the creation of his most famous and enduring design: the legendary Togo sofa. Inspired by the simple yet ingenious concept of a ‘toothpaste tube folded over itself’, the Togo sofa revolutionised the concept of comfort and relaxation. Featuring a structure-less, foam-filled body, the Togo sofa personifies Ducaroy’s commitment to pushing the boundaries of conventional design.
Launched at the prestigious Salon des Arts Ménagers in Paris, the Togo sofa captured the imagination of design enthusiasts worldwide and cemented Ducaroy’s legacy as one of the most influential designers of the 20th century. Over the years, the Togo sofa has achieved cult status and remains in production today.
Ducaroy retired from active design work in the 1980s but continued to be revered as a visionary figure in the world of furniture design until his passing in 2009.
Michel Ducaroy’s contributions to the world of furniture design are nothing short of extraordinary. From his early collaborations with the Roset family to the creation of iconic pieces such as the Togo sofa, Michel Ducaroy is still considered one of the most important designers of the 20th century.
